squire1 says... #32

not sure good question.

every card has a purpose, sometimes it is just to answer other cards.

Mudhole helps to shut down loam decks

just like Combust is a specific answer for Baneslayer Angel

Break Open can get rid of a 2/2 if you are playing someone that has Zoetic Cavern splashed, or forces a morph triggered ability to go off when your opponent does not want it to.

Scornful Egotist can be used for a great early Sacrifice or Homarid Spawning Bed or Erratic Explosion

Nix seems lame unless you combine it with 4x Helm of Awakening against almost any deck from scars it is awesome. And it was a good response to Force of Will and Pact of Negation type spells. Hell how pissed would you be if you saced 3 creatures and paid 6 life for card:Demon of Death's Gate and you pay nothing to counter it.

That said all of these are situational and not for your average player or for competitive play.
